“EDINBORO INN SCHEDULED TO BE RAZED”
1 of 5 stars Reviewed 7 December 2011
2
people found this review helpful

Word is that the once popular, well-managed Edinboro Inn is scheduled to soon be razed in order to make the 10 acres available for purchase to an interested buyer. Property to remain zoned for another hotel.

It was ordered to close about a year and a half or so ago due to structural concerns.

Back in the 1970s and 1980s, it was a very popular, well-maintained facility. Great entertainment on the weekends, good food, good service. Back in the day when Mel Dauchenbach was the Inn Keeper and it was part of the Holiday Inn family.

“Haunted House theme..”
1 of 5 stars Reviewed 6 May 2010

Ok so this place needs to be taken off the internet and earth. My husband and I booked a room at this hotel when the place where our military ball was being held had no rooms left. We arrived and found the place in shambles to say the least. The parking lots looked like a war zone. The windows had "posted" signs all over..The front doors were chained. The windows were all hazy looking from the outside, so I assume if we did get in we would have never been able to see the sunlight. Needless to say when we got there we called the number we had booked our room with and low and behold no one answered. We tried 3 different numbers and no one seemed to want to answer any of them. Probably because the place had been condemned. So if you find a nice place online that is called the Edinboro Inn, located on Plum Street, move onto another hotel. This one does not exist...I haven't been charged for the room, but you can be sure the BBB will be hearing about this....

“Run Away”
1 of 5 stars Reviewed 11 March 2010

We booked a room here site unseen after XC skiing in the area. We walked in and the lobby ceiling was dripping water into pans on the floor. PE sheet was draped over half the room to deflect the rest. The hotel reeked of mildew and rot. We asked to see a room and with one look we ran way - stains, mold and stench permiated the room. Other than the two staff members, I think me may have been to only other car in the lot. This place should be bulldozed - there is nothing useable.

“Checked in and left in under an hour”
1 of 5 stars Reviewed 23 September 2009

This place is absolutely the most disgusting place I have ever been in, I made the mistake of checking in, then willingly ran. I would not let my family stay here and willingly gave up my $$ as a lesson learned. The pool roof is collapsing, the water drained with brown/green walls. Checked in during a rainstorm and it was raining inside the 2nd floor as well. Horrible mold smell throughout the building. They have no concept of building maintenance, it should have been torn down years ago.
